  • 👏 Congratulations to Crucial Crew which has been awarded with The King’s Award for Voluntary Service! The event is designed to help young people in Shrewsbury and Oswestry develop essential life skills and is attended by around 1,500 youngsters every year. We continue to provide financial support for the initiative from our My Community Fund and many of our colleagues also volunteer as chaperones. We’re delighted that Crucial Crew’s massive contribution to community safety has been recognised ❤️ https://lnkd.in/ehusDA_U The My Community Fund, delivered in partnership with Jewson and Efficiency East Midlands Limited (EEM), supports grass-roots organisations in Staffordshire and Shropshire. Local charities and voluntary groups can apply for grants online at: https://lnkd.in/eA_h5aZ7

  • We have secured £12 million from Wave 3 of the Warm Homes Social Housing Fund (WH:SHF) to improve the energy efficiency of 1,948 homes over the next three years. This investment means warmer, more comfortable, and more affordable homes for our customers at a time when energy costs are rising. It also allows us to retrofit and upgrade homes with greener technology, reinforcing our commitment to sustainability and the UK’s net zero ambitions. https://lnkd.in/eZWhdWAg

Adelle joined Housing Plus Group in 2010 as an administrator in the Responsive Repairs and Voids team. She has since worked her way up to Fire Risk Assessment (FRA) Manager and now leads a team of 31, overseeing the group’s programme of fire safety works for properties in Staffordshire and Shropshire. “I’d like to inspire other women to do the same and see that it can be done with hard work. I think I could be a good mentor for women who are joining the industry, as I understand some of the challenges they may face. It’s not always easy, but it’s certainly achievable, and I’m an advocate for encouraging women into these roles.” Read more here: https://lnkd.in/ey9yV5jT #WomenInConstructionWeek2025 #IWD2025
